North Central Railway (NCR), through Railway Recruitment Cell (RRC), Prayagraj, has released the RRC NCR Cultural Quota Recruitment 2026-27 notification for 2 posts under the Sitar and Tabla streams. Eligible candidates with the required educational and cultural qualifications can apply online.
The online application process starts on 20 August 2026 and the last date to apply is 19 September 2026. Selection will be based on a Written Test and Assessment of Talent.

Eligibility Criteria
Candidates should be 18 to 30 years old as on 01 January 2027. Age relaxation is available as per Railway rules.
For educational qualification, candidates generally need Intermediate/12th with 50% marks, or 10th + NCVT/SCVT ITI, as applicable. Candidates must also possess the prescribed Government-recognized cultural qualification in Sitar or Tabla.
Cultural qualification is important for this recruitment. Relevant performance experience, All India Radio/Doordarshan performances and national-level prizes may provide additional merit in the talent assessment.
Selection Process
- Written Test – 50 Marks
- Practical Talent Demonstration – 35 Marks
- Testimonials/Prizes – 15 Marks
- Total – 100 Marks
- Written Test includes 1/3 negative marking.
